Leviticus 1-7
Leviticus begins where Exodus ends.
- In Exod 40:34, the glory of the Lord fills the tabernacle.
- The Lord speaks to Moses from the tabernacle. And the Lord immediately
begins to give Moses instructions regarding sacrifice (Lev 1:1- 4).
- Two of these sacrifices include (as primary) the purpose of atonement:
- the sin (purification) offering (4:1-5:13)
- the guilt offering (5:14-6:7).
- What is the solution to the crisis raised at Sinai? How can a holy God
live with the people he loves without destroying them?
- Through an ìAtonementî Sacrifice.
The purposes of Atonement:
- Restrains or calms anger
- Cleanses or removes an offense
- Forgiveness of the sinner
- Consecrate to an especially holy status
Before the sacrifice, the person must...
- Realize their offense. (Lev 4:13-14a).
- Recognize their guilt.
(Lev 5:3-5; Lev 6:4-5)
